How Anti-Corrosion Oil Works?
Anti-corrosion oil is an active protective agent designed to protect metal surfaces against corrosion during production, storage, and transportation. After application, it forms a continuous protective film on the metal surface, limiting the access of moisture, oxygen, and other corrosive substances from the surrounding environment.
At the same time, the protective layer contains corrosion inhibitors that adsorb onto the metal surface and slow down electrochemical corrosion processes — especially the anodic oxidation of metal and the cathodic reduction of oxygen in the presence of an electrolyte.

The oil film reduces the contact of the metal with water, salt aerosols, and aggressive atmospheres, thereby limiting the formation of corrosion current and protecting the surface from oxidation.
Anti-corrosion oils provide effective protection even for complex components, cavities, and precision machine parts. Depending on the application type, they can form a thin oily or wax-like film that can be easily removed before further technological processing.
How to Properly Use PROTECTcor® 500S and PROTECTcor® 500 Anti-Corrosion Oils
1. Surface Preparation
Before application, the metal surface must be clean, dry, and free from dust, dirt, machining fluid residues, or active corrosion. Proper surface preparation ensures maximum effectiveness of the protective film.
2. Oil Application
The oil can be applied by:
spraying (aerosol or pressure gun),
dipping,
brush or roller application.
Thanks to its high creeping capability, PROTECTcor® 500Spenetrates into cavities, joints, and hard-to-reach areas. PROTECTcor® 500 forms a continuous protective film suitable for long-term preservation of metal parts.
3. Formation of the Protective Layer
After application, a thin anti-corrosion film containing corrosion inhibitors forms on the surface. This film limits the access of moisture, oxygen, and aggressive substances to the metal surface and slows down electrochemical corrosion processes.

4. Storage and Protection
Store treated parts in a dry environment or in combination with ANTICOfol® VCI packaging materials, MULTIferro®, ALU barrier foil, and desiccant bags to achieve maximum anti-corrosion protection during transport and long-term storage.
5. Oil Removal
If necessary, the protective film can be removed using standard industrial degreasers or technical cleaning agents before further processing operations such as painting, welding, or assembly.
